Job Description

Category Imaging - Ultrasound General Job Type Contract Enhance patient care by utilizing your Ultrasound General imaging expertise in a dynamic healthcare setting. This contract opportunity is ideal for professionals dedicated to delivering accurate diagnostic services and collaborating closely with clinical teams to support patient diagnosis and care planning.
Key Qualifications:
Current certification in Ultrasound General imaging Completion of an accredited Diagnostic Medical Sonography program Minimum of 1 year of recent experience in a general ultrasound role Strong knowledge of human anatomy and cross-sectional imaging Excellent communication and interpersonal abilities to interact with patients and team members Demonstrated commitment to maintaining patient confidentiality and safety standards Ability to work efficiently in a fast-paced environment, adapting to changing priorities
Key Responsibilities:
Operate ultrasound equipment to acquire high-quality diagnostic images according to physician protocols Prepare and educate patients for procedures, ensuring comfort and clarity throughout the process Assess image quality, document findings, and provide preliminary technical details to radiologists or referring providers Strictly follow all infection control and safety guidelines within the department Keep accurate records of procedures performed while ensuring timely data entry into electronic medical systems Assist with coordination of workflow to optimize patient throughput and department productivity This contract position offers a chance to apply your skills within a supportive and professional team.
